My Buying Guides on Petrol Tank Sender Unit
What I Look for in a Petrol Tank Sender Unit
When I shop for a petrol tank sender unit, I first make sure it is compatible with my vehicle’s make, model, and fuel tank design. I also check the resistance range, because the wrong range can give inaccurate fuel readings on the dashboard. For me, accuracy and compatibility matter more than anything else.
Build Quality and Material
I prefer a sender unit made from durable, fuel-resistant materials that can handle constant exposure to petrol. Since this part sits inside or on the fuel tank, I want something that resists corrosion and wear over time. A strong float arm and reliable electrical contacts are also important to me.
Accuracy of Fuel Reading
I always pay attention to how accurately the unit measures fuel levels. A good sender unit should give smooth and consistent readings without sudden jumps or warnings. I find that poor-quality units often cause the fuel gauge to behave erratically, which is frustrating and unreliable.
Compatibility with My Fuel Gauge
Before buying, I make sure the sender unit matches my fuel gauge system. Some vehicles use specific resistance values, and if I ignore that, the gauge may read full when the tank is empty or vice versa. I always compare the original part number or manufacturer specifications before making a decision.
Ease of Installation
I prefer a petrol tank sender unit that is easy to install, especially if I plan to fit it myself. A unit with clear mounting points, proper seals, and straightforward wiring saves me time and reduces the chance of leaks or mistakes. If installation looks too complicated, I consider getting professional help.
Seal and Leak Protection
Since fuel safety is critical, I look closely at the seal quality. A good sender unit should fit tightly and prevent fuel vapour or liquid leaks. I never compromise on this because even a small leak can become a serious problem.
